Kafka配置中Linux环境怎么设置
导读:在Linux环境中设置Kafka配置,需要遵循以下步骤: 下载并解压Kafka: 首先,从Kafka官方网站下载最新版本的Kafka,然后将其解压到Linux系统中的一个目录。例如,你可以将其解压到/opt/kafka。 配置环境变...
在Linux环境中设置Kafka配置,需要遵循以下步骤:
-
下载并解压Kafka: 首先,从Kafka官方网站下载最新版本的Kafka,然后将其解压到Linux系统中的一个目录。例如,你可以将其解压到
/opt/kafka。 -
配置环境变量: 为了方便使用Kafka命令行工具,你需要配置环境变量。打开
~/.bashrc文件(或者你使用的其他shell的配置文件),然后添加以下内容:
export KAFKA_HOME=/opt/kafka
export PATH=$PATH:$KAFKA_HOME/bin
保存文件并运行source ~/.bashrc(或者你使用的其他shell的配置文件)以使更改生效。
- 配置Kafka服务器:
进入Kafka安装目录下的
config文件夹,你会看到一些配置文件。主要的配置文件有:
- server.properties:Kafka服务器的主要配置文件。
- zookeeper.properties:ZooKeeper服务器的配置文件,Kafka依赖ZooKeeper进行集群管理。
根据你的需求修改这些配置文件。例如,你可以设置Kafka服务器的监听地址、端口号、日志目录等。以下是一个简单的server.properties示例:
broker.id=1
listeners=PLAINTEXT://your_server_ip:9092
log.dirs=/tmp/kafka-logs
zookeeper.connect=localhost:2181
- 启动Kafka服务器: 在Kafka安装目录下,使用以下命令启动Kafka服务器:
$KAFKA_HOME/bin/start-server.sh
- 创建Kafka主题: 使用以下命令创建一个新的Kafka主题:
$KAFKA_HOME/bin/kafka-topics.sh --create --topic your_topic_name --bootstrap-server localhost:9092 --replication-factor 1 --partitions 1
- 运行Kafka生产者与消费者:
你可以使用
kafka-console-producer.sh和kafka-console-consumer.sh脚本分别启动Kafka生产者和消费者,以便测试Kafka集群。
启动生产者:
$KAFKA_HOME/bin/kafka-console-producer.sh --topic your_topic_name --bootstrap-server localhost:9092
启动消费者:
$KAFKA_HOME/bin/kafka-console-consumer.sh --topic your_topic_name --from-beginning --bootstrap-server localhost:9092
现在你已经在Linux环境中成功设置了Kafka配置。你可以根据实际需求调整配置文件以满足你的需求。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Kafka配置中Linux环境怎么设置
本文地址: https://pptw.com/jishu/787513.html
